    Hintergrund

    Frs3 is an adapter protein that links FGR and NGF receptors to downstream signaling pathways. It is involved in the activation of MAP kinases. Frs3 Down-regulates ERK2 signaling by interfering with the phosphorylation and nuclear translocation of ERK2.
